Firefox ushered in the version 107.0.1 update, bringing a number of fixes and improvements.

Update log.

  • Fixes an issue with reliable access to certain sites in private browsing mode or strict ETP due to an anti-adblocker (bug 1717806).
  • Fixed an issue with color management not working for some users (bug 1799391).
  • Fixed an issue with overlapping text in some regional settings menus (bug 1800379).
  • Fixes an incompatibility with the new Windows 11 22H2 suggested actions feature that caused a hang when copying phone number links (bug 1798098).
  • Fixes an issue that prevents access to the DevTools UI when displaying a warning dialog (bug 1801840).

Firefox 107, a major update released on November 15, mainly fixes several security issues in the browser and improves performance on Windows 11 22H2, and also supports power consumption analysis for Linux and Mac users, with few changes overall.

In addition, Mozilla has rolled out a beta version of Firefox 108, the Firefox browser, to Beta channel users with WebMIDI enabled by default. WebMIDI is an API designed to provide MIDI support for web browsers, making it easier for musicians to interact with music on the web.
